Neither has been reviewed yet, so the comparison rests on the scan and the public usage numbers. The safety scan favours MCP Toolbox for Databases (90/100 against 82). Homespun is hosted and callable through the gateway; MCP Toolbox for Databases runs on your own machine. MCP Toolbox for Databases has noticeably more public adoption.
